Output 51e1d4cf1cba2e50e936b03c67ab83c73529cf568eab55b9ab2074b217949cd5:180

value
8574
script pubkey
OP_0 OP_PUSHBYTES_20 def59f60abe3bf4c87a3dc02041a36adbd05b0ef
address
bc1qmm6e7c9tuwl5eparmspqgx3k4k7stv8058arqc
transaction
51e1d4cf1cba2e50e936b03c67ab83c73529cf568eab55b9ab2074b217949cd5
spent
true